Huram — the meaning of the Hebrew name חוּרָם
חוּרָם
Chûwrâm · pronounced khoo-rawm' · Strong's H2361 · a man
Huram means whiteness, i.e. noble.
Built from
Strong's definition
probably from H2353; whiteness, i.e. noble; Churam, the name of an Israelite and two Syrians.
First appearance
1Chr 8:5 And Gera, and Shephuphan, and Huram. (KJV)
Every verse that names Huram
11 occurrences in 11 verses — 1 Chronicles, 2 Chronicles
